On Thu, Jan 11, 2007 at 01:46:06PM +0100, W S wrote:
> Dave and all,
> 
> I run a medium RoR app using Ferret and acts_as_ferret. I get a lot of
> lock errors. Not always but around 5% of all searches (aspecially during
> peak periods). Here are the messages I get:
> 
> A NameError occurred in szukaj#index:
> uninitialized constant Ferret::Index::Index::LockError
> [RAILS_ROOT]/vendor/rails/activesupport/lib/active_support/dependencies.rb:478:in
> `const_missing'
>  /home/user/.gems/gems/ferret-0.10.13/lib/ferret/index.rb:674:in
> `ensure_reader_open'

this actually means that the LockError class could not be found in line
674, which is a rescue statement.

Replacing LockError with Lock::LockError in line 674 of index.rb should help to 
solve that. Then you'll probably see what's really going on. Please tell
us if this gets you any further.
